Al intentar tener acceso a informes en Microsoft Dynamics
CRM 3.0, puede recibir el mensaje de error siguiente:
Se
ha terminado la conexión: no se puede establecer una relación de confianza con
el servidor remoto.
Este problema se debe a que Microsoft CRM usa el certificado
que creó para el servidor después de instalar o actualizar el programa.
Microsoft CRM está instalado en este servidor. De forma predeterminada, el
programa de instalación usa la dirección Web que se especifica en este
certificado. Los informes de Microsoft CRM no funcionan si intenta tener acceso
a ellos con esta dirección Web.
Advertencia
Pueden producirse problemas graves si modifica incorrectamente el
Registro mediante el Editor del Registro o con cualquier otro método. Estos
problemas pueden requerir que reinstale el sistema operativo. Microsoft no
puede garantizar la solución de esos problemas. Modifique el Registro bajo su
responsabilidad.
Para resolver este problema, quite la
dirección Web de los archivos de configuración de informes y del Registro. Para
ello, siga estos pasos.
Nota
Este procedimiento usa las ubicaciones de archivos
predeterminadas para Microsoft SQL Server 2000. Si usa Microsoft SQL Server
2005, los archivos pueden estar en otra ubicación.
- En el servidor en el que esté instalado SQL Server
Reporting Services (SSRS), modifique el archivo Rswebapplication.config. Para
ello, siga estos pasos.
Nota
Puede confirmar la ubicación de instalación de Reporting Services
con el Administrador de IIS (Servicios de Internet Information Server). Las
carpetas Reports y ReportServer se muestran debajo del sitio Web
predeterminado.
- Abra el archivo Rswebapplication.config. De forma
predeterminada, este archivo se encuentra en la ubicación siguiente:
C:\Archivos de programa\Microsoft SQL Server\MSSQL\Reporting Services\ReportManager\
- En el archivo, busque la sección siguiente:
<ReportServerUrl>https://nombreDeServidor.ejemplo_dominio.10.com/ReportServer</ReportServerUrl>
Nota
En este paso y en el paso c,
nombreDeServidor representa el nombre del servidor
real y ejemplo_dominio.10.com representa un nombre
de dominio real. - En la ruta de acceso que se menciona en el paso b,
cambie
https://nombreDeServidor.ejemplo_dominio.10.com
a https://nombreDeServidor.
- Guarde el archivo y ciérrelo.
- Modifique el archivo Rsreportserver.config. Para ello, siga
estos pasos:
- Abra el archivo Rsreportserver.config.
Nota
De forma predeterminada, este archivo se encuentra en la
ubicación siguiente:C:\Archivos de programa\Microsoft SQL Server\MSSQL\Reporting Services\ReportServer\
- En el archivo, busque la sección siguiente:
<UrlRoot>https://nombreDeServidor.ejemplo_dominio.10.com/ReportServer</UrlRoot>
Nota
En este paso y en el paso c,
nombreDeServidor representa el nombre del servidor
real y ejemplo_dominio.10.com representa un nombre
de dominio real. - En la ruta de acceso que se menciona en el paso b,
cambie
https://nombreDeServidor.ejemplo_dominio.10.com
a https://nombreDeServidor.
- Guarde el archivo y ciérrelo.
- Modifique el Registro para Reporting Services. Para ello,
siga estos pasos:
- Haga clic en Inicio y en
Ejecutar, escriba Regedit y haga clic
en Aceptar.
- En el Editor del Registro, haga clic en la subclave
siguiente:
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Microsoft SQL Server\80\Reporting Services
- Haga clic en Reporting
Services.
- Haga clic con el botón secundario del mouse en
RSVirtualDir. Después haga clic en
Modificar.
- Cambie el valor del campo Datos de
valor de
https://nombreDeServidor.ejemplo_dominio.10.com/ReportServer
a https://nombreDeServidor/ReportServer, y haga clic
en Aceptar.
Nota
En este paso, nombreDeServidor
representa el nombre del servidor real y
ejemplo_dominio.10.com representa un nombre de
dominio real. - Haga clic con el botón secundario del mouse en
WAVirtualDir. Después haga clic en
Modificar.
- Cambie el valor del campo Datos de
valor de
https://nombreDeServidor.ejemplo_dominio.10.com/Reports
a https://nombreDeServidor/Reports, y haga clic en
Aceptar.
Nota
En este paso, nombreDeServidor
representa el nombre del servidor real y
ejemplo_dominio.10.com representa un nombre de
dominio real. - En el Editor del Registro, haga clic en la subclave
siguiente:
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\MSCRM
- Haga clic en MSCRM.
- Haga clic con el botón secundario del mouse en
SQLRServerURL. Después haga clic en
Modificar.
- Cambie el valor del campo Datos de
valor de
https://nombreDeServidor.ejemplo_dominio.10.com/ReportServer
a https://nombreDeServidor/ReportServer, y haga clic
en Aceptar.
Nota
En este paso, nombreDeServidor
representa el nombre del servidor real y
ejemplo_dominio.10.com representa un nombre de
dominio real. - En el menú Archivo, haga clic en
Salir.
- Compruebe que puede tener acceso al Administrador de SSRS
con la dirección Web siguiente:
https://nombreDeServidor/Reports
Notas- En este paso,
nombreDeServidor representa el nombre del servidor
real.
- Puede recibir un mensaje de error si tiene acceso al
Administrador de SSRS con la dirección Web y usa Microsoft SQL Server 2005.
Para resolver este problema, siga las instrucciones del siguiente artículo de
Microsoft Knowledge Base:
916163
(http://support.microsoft.com/kb/916163/
)
Recibe un mensaje de error al obtener acceso al calendario o los informes de Microsoft CRM
- Compruebe que puede ver los informes de Microsoft
CRM.
Microsoft
ha confirmado que se trata de un problema de los productos de Microsoft
enumerados en la sección "La información de este artículo se refiere
a:".